DataSunrise Obtient le Statut Compétence DevOps AWS dans AWS DevSecOps et Surveillance, Journalisation, Performance

Suivi et gestion de l’historique des activités de données de Sybase

Suivi et gestion de l’historique des activités de données de Sybase

De nos jours, dans le paysage numérique, les données sont un actif clé pour toute organisation. Assurer leur sécurité et leur conformité tout en surveillant l’activité des utilisateurs est une priorité absolue. Sybase, un système de gestion de bases de données relationnelles robuste, offre des capacités puissantes pour suivre les activités de la base de données. En utilisant des fonctionnalités SQL telles que les déclencheurs, les vues et les procédures stockées, les administrateurs peuvent construire un système d’audit efficace pour surveiller et protéger leur base de données.

Ce guide explore comment Sybase prend en charge le suivi de l’historique des activités de données et fournit des exemples pratiques pour mettre en œuvre des pratiques d’audit robustes des données. De plus, nous mettrons en lumière comment des solutions avancées comme DataSunrise complètent ces fonctionnalités intégrées.

Pourquoi l’historique des activités de données de Sybase est important

L’historique des activités de données de Sybase permet aux organisations de suivre toutes les opérations au sein d’une base de données, y compris les modifications de schéma, les connexions des utilisateurs et les modifications de données. Ces informations sont essentielles pour :

  1. Conformité : Les réglementations comme le RGPD, HIPAA, et PCI-DSS nécessitent un audit détaillé pour protéger les informations sensibles.
  2. Sécurité : La surveillance des activités de la base de données aide à détecter les accès non autorisés ou les comportements suspects.
  3. Supervision opérationnelle : Comprendre les actions des utilisateurs permet une meilleure résolution des problèmes et une meilleure responsabilisation.

En tirant parti des fonctionnalités intégrées de Sybase, les organisations peuvent garantir un environnement de données sécurisé et conforme.

Principales fonctionnalités de Sybase pour le suivi de l’historique des activités de données

Sybase offre de nombreuses fonctionnalités natives pour faciliter un audit complet des données. Voici comment ces outils contribuent au suivi de l’historique des activités de données :

1. Déclencheurs pour la surveillance automatique des données

Les déclencheurs dans Sybase permettent l’enregistrement automatique des modifications des tables de la base de données. Ils garantissent que les opérations clés telles que les insertions, mises à jour et suppressions sont enregistrées sans intervention manuelle.

Exemple: Enregistrement des modifications d’une table Clients

CREATE TRIGGER LogCustomerChanges
ON Customers
FOR INSERT, UPDATE, DELETE
BEGIN
INSERT INTO AuditLog (event_type, user_id, timestamp, table_name)
SELECT
CASE
WHEN EXISTS (SELECT * FROM inserted) AND EXISTS (SELECT * FROM deleted) THEN 'UPDATE'
WHEN EXISTS (SELECT * FROM inserted) THEN 'INSERT'
ELSE 'DELETE'
END,
SYSTEM_USER, GETDATE(), 'Customers';
END;

Ce déclencheur capture chaque modification de la table Customers et l’enregistre dans la table AuditLog.

2. Vues SQL pour une analyse simplifiée

Les vues SQL consolident les données des tables d’audit en une seule interface interrogeable, permettant aux administrateurs d’identifier rapidement les événements clés.

Exemple: Création d’une vue pour les journaux d’audit

CREATE VIEW AuditSummary AS
SELECT event_time, username, event_type, object_name
FROM sybsecurity..sysaudits_01
WHERE event_type IN ('INSERT', 'UPDATE', 'DELETE');

Cette vue se concentre sur les activités critiques de la base de données, éliminant les détails non pertinents et simplifiant l’analyse.

3. Procédures stockées pour la gestion des journaux d’audit

Les procédures stockées automatisent les tâches d’audit récurrentes telles que l’archivage des anciens journaux ou la génération de rapports.

Exemple: Archivage des journaux d’audit de plus de six mois

CREATE PROCEDURE ArchiveOldLogs
AS
BEGIN
INSERT INTO AuditLogArchive
SELECT * FROM AuditLog
WHERE event_time < DATEADD(month, -6, GETDATE());
DELETE FROM AuditLog
WHERE event_time < DATEADD(month, -6, GETDATE());
END;

Cette procédure garantit que le journal d’audit reste gérable tout en préservant les enregistrements historiques essentiels.

Améliorer l’audit des données Sybase avec DataSunrise

Bien que les fonctionnalités intégrées de Sybase soient robustes, la gestion des audits dans des environnements de grande envergure ou multi-instances peut être complexe. DataSunrise, une solution de sécurité des bases de données de premier plan, étend les capacités de Sybase en fournissant des outils de surveillance centralisée, en temps réel, et de conformité.

Principaux avantages de DataSunrise

  1. Audit centralisé: Gérer les règles et les politiques à travers multiple instances Sybase depuis une interface unifiée.
  2. Surveillance en temps réel: Détectez et répondez instantanément aux activités suspectes.
  3. Rapports personnalisables: Générer des journaux d’audit détaillés adaptés aux exigences réglementaires.
  4. Facilité d’intégration: S’intègre parfaitement avec Sybase pour une configuration minimale et une fonctionnalité maximale.

Configurer DataSunrise pour l’audit des données de Sybase

Étape 1: Ajouter une instance Sybase

  • Accédez au tableau de bord de DataSunrise.
  • Sélectionnez “Add New Instance” et entrez les détails de connexion Sybase.
Ajout d’une instance Sybase dans DataSunrise pour la journalisation centralisée et la surveillance en temps réel.

Étape 2: Définir des règles d’audit

  • Naviguez vers la section “Auditing”.
  • Configurez les règles pour suivre des événements tels que les échecs de connexion ou les modifications de schéma.
Définir des règles d’audit dans DataSunrise pour suivre les activités clés de la base de données telles que les modifications de schéma et les échecs de connexion.

Étape 3: Examiner les journaux

  • Utilisez les filtres de DataSunrise pour vous concentrer sur des utilisateurs, des actions ou des périodes spécifiques.
Examen des journaux d’audit de Sybase dans DataSunrise avec des options de filtrage avancées pour une analyse détaillée.

Avec ces fonctionnalités, DataSunrise simplifie l’audit tout en offrant des outils avancés tels que le masquage des données et la prévention des injections SQL.

Construire un système d’audit Sybase solide

Pour une stratégie d’audit des données efficace, combinez les outils natifs de Sybase avec des solutions externes comme DataSunrise :

  1. Utilisez des déclencheurs pour capturer automatiquement les modifications de données.
  2. Créez des vues pour simplifier l’analyse des données.
  3. Développez des procédures stockées pour gérer et archiver les journaux de manière efficace.
  4. Tirez parti de DataSunrise pour l’évolutivité, les informations en temps réel et la gestion centralisée.

Conclusion

Le suivi de l’historique des activités de données de Sybase est essentiel pour maintenir la sécurité, la conformité et la transparence. Les fonctionnalités intégrées de Sybase—déclencheurs, vues et procédures stockées—fournissent une base solide pour l’audit des données. Pour améliorer ces capacités, DataSunrise offre un contrôle centralisé, une surveillance en temps réel et des outils de conformité avancés.

Découvrez comment DataSunrise peut transformer votre stratégie de sécurité des bases de données. Visitez notre site web pour en savoir plus et demander une démonstration en ligne. Faites le premier pas vers une protection complète des données dès aujourd’hui.

Suivant

Historique des Activités de la Base de Données Sybase : Solutions Avancées d’Audit et de Conformité

Historique des Activités de la Base de Données Sybase : Solutions Avancées d’Audit et de Conformité

En savoir plus

Besoin de l'aide de notre équipe de support ?

Nos experts seront ravis de répondre à vos questions.

Informations générales :
[email protected]
Service clientèle et support technique :
support.datasunrise.com
Demandes de partenariat et d'alliance :
[email protected]